FRP for Home Assistant
FRP (Fast Reverse Proxy) allows you to quickly setup Remote Access for your Home Assistant instance, if you already have a public VPS with a public IPv4. This is helpful because many home internet connections nowadays, with things like DS-Lite, no longer have their own public IPv4 address, making port forwarding a nightmare.
To setup a FRP Server, please refer to the original projects documentation. This Readme is just for setting up the Add-on to an existing FRP server
